I'm about to try out a Tualatin CPU on 440 BX motherboard at 133 MHz. However, this will make my Voodoo 3 3000 run at 89 MHz. I've heard many nvidia cards can run stably at this speed, but I'm not sure about voodoos. Any info would be great.

Finally found at Tom's Hardware that the V3 3k and 3500 actually can run at 89 mhz pretty well. Looks like I don't need this thread after all.

Well, don't just take one source as the bible. Nothing is guaranteed when you're overclocking, so its not a guarantee that you'll be able to run your V3 at 89MHz.

That being said, V3s were known for their tolerance of high AGP speeds...but YMMV
